shopify-snippets

This repo contains partials and instructions for several common features added to Shopfiy e-commerce websites.

Blog Categories/Filters

Currently Shopify's built-in blog does not have a way to handle adding a "category" filter to blog posts. This section of snippets/documentation provides the illusion of WordPress-like category structure using Shopify's native tags.

Buy More, Save More Script

Built with Shopify's Script Editor app, this custom line item script checks the value of the items in the cart and implements a percentage discount based on that value. One version requires a discount code and the other does not.

Free Shipping Script

Built with Shopify's Script Editor app, this custom shipping script looks for a specific shipping service and updates its cost to $0. One version requires a discount code and the other does not.

Reorder Products on PLP

Currently Shopify does not include a way to sort products to display New products first and Sold Out products last on the collection page. This snippet will ONLY work for collections that contain 50 or fewer products. This is due to a Shopify built-in hard limit to avoid over-taxing its databases. Identifying User by IP Address

This liquid snippet can be included on any page and will display a modal if a user's IP location is one of those identified. For this example, the country codes are for Taiwan, Hong Kong, and China. This snippet requires an account with ipstack.com in order to get an access key. See ipstack.com for a complete set of documentation.

Ajax Load More Button

For collection pages a design may call for using a Load More button to ajax the next page of products onto the existing page, rather than using the traditional pagination provided by Shopify. This snippet and accompanying script implement this behavior.
